Anuncio

Colapsar
No hay anuncio todavía.

problemas con rlgrap-filename no genera matchcode

Colapsar
X
 
  • Filtrar
  • Tiempo
  • Mostrar
Limpiar Todo
nuevos mensajes

  • problemas con rlgrap-filename no genera matchcode

    Señores buenos dias.

    tengo un problema con el siguiente codigo:

    Código:
    SELECTION-SCREEN BEGIN OF BLOCK  five WITH FRAME TITLE text-b02.
      PARAMETERS: p_pdf AS CHECKBOX USER-COMMAND uco,
                  p_file TYPE rlgrap-filename DEFAULT 'c:/temp/LIBRO_DIARIO.pdf' MODIF ID fi1.
      PARAMETERS: p_ple AS CHECKBOX USER-COMMAND uco,
                  p_arch LIKE rlgrap-filename DEFAULT 'c:/temp/'.
    SELECTION-SCREEN END OF BLOCK five.
    como pueden ver tengo dos variables (p_file y p_arch) ambos de tipo rlgrap-filename, el problema es que al momento de ejecutar el reporte, esos campos deberian de generar un match code (botoncito al lado de la caja de texto) para poder abrir navegador para seleccionar fichero o carpeta de destino, pero no muestra ese botoncito, puesto que no se muestra la ventana de exploracion. He intentado con las palabras type y like para ambas variables pero no funciona para ninguno de los casos, éste es el unico reporte en donde tengo esta dificultad ya que en otros reportes en donde uso la misma estructura me muestra ese botoncito, alguien me puede dar la causa del probema y/o alguna solucion a este problema?

    De antemano, mil gracias por su apoyo.

    Salupos.

  • #2
    Hola,

    te falta el siguiente código:

    Código:
    AT SELECTION-SCREEN ON VALUE-REQUEST FOR P_FILE.
      PERFORM BUSCAR_ARCHIVO CHANGING P_FILE.
    
    *&---------------------------------------------------------------------*
    *&      Form  buscar_archivo
    *&---------------------------------------------------------------------*
    *       Despliega el diálogo para buscar el nombre del archivo
    *----------------------------------------------------------------------*
    *      <--P_FILE  Nombre del archivo
    *----------------------------------------------------------------------*
    FORM BUSCAR_ARCHIVO CHANGING P_FILE.
    
      DATA: XFILE LIKE  IBIPPARMS-PATH.
    
    
      CALL FUNCTION 'F4_FILENAME'
    *    EXPORTING
    *      FIELD_NAME          = p_file
        IMPORTING
          FILE_NAME           = XFILE.
    
      P_FILE = XFILE.
    
    ENDFORM.                    " buscar_archivo
    saludos!

    Comentario


    • #3
      No sale la barra de herramientas en alv grid

      SI cierto, gracias
      Editado por última vez por JoNhNaTaN; 11/06/2013, 16:52:22.

      Comentario

      Trabajando...
      X